Transaction fa3156dc85a52b54ceb75fd2912fdae9f02822fcf36fcbf128050bd97218a71c

2 Input
1 Outputs
  • fa3156dc85a52b54ceb75fd2912fdae9f02822fcf36fcbf128050bd97218a71c:0
  • value  2423100
    address  1HECNFh7F5nVTaW59YMEnrGrKwZtL8mZKu